Description
Cheddar and Herb Soda Bread is a delightful, no-fuss bread that combines the rich flavors of sharp cheddar cheese and aromatic fresh herbs. This quick bread recipe requires no yeast, making it perfect for last-minute baking or any occasion when you crave something warm and comforting. With a light, fluffy texture and a crispy crust, this soda bread can be enjoyed on its own, paired with soups, or toasted for breakfast. Ingredients
- 4 cups all-purpose flour
- 1 ½ tsp baking soda
- 1 tsp salt
- 2 tbsp chopped fresh chives
- 1 tbsp chopped fresh thyme
- 1 tbsp chopped fresh rosemary
- 1 tbsp chopped fresh sage
- 1 cup shredded cheddar cheese
- 1 â…“ cups buttermilk
Instructions
- Preheat the oven to 425°F (220°C) and line a baking sheet with parchment paper.
- In a mixing bowl, combine flour, baking soda, and salt. Stir in the herbs and cheddar cheese.
- Pour in the buttermilk and mix until just combined.
- Transfer the dough to a floured surface and shape it into a ball. Pat it down into a 7-inch circle.
- Score the top with a sharp knife to allow steam to escape.
- Bake for 15 minutes at 425°F (220°C), then reduce the temperature to 375°F (190°C) and bake for an additional 30-35 minutes until golden brown.
